From 30ff7e108fcfbbe561197a6e7e6c5f4bf9d61562 Mon Sep 17 00:00:00 2001 From: Sebastien Boeuf Date: Thu, 10 Sep 2020 11:28:21 +0200 Subject: [PATCH] vmm: Prepare code to accept multiple virtio-mem devices Both MemoryManager and DeviceManager are updated through this commit to handle the creation of multiple virtio-mem devices if needed. For now, only the framework is in place, but the behavior remains the same, which means only the memory zone created from '--memory' generates a virtio-mem region that can be used for resize.
